Larimore, North Dakota Homicide

In a tragic incident that shook the small town of Larimore, North Dakota, law enforcement agencies responded to a report of a homicide on Saturday, March 23rd. The incident took place in the 500 block of West 8th St., where a suspect, identified as 43-year-old Troy Larson, had barricaded himself inside a home. The victim, Jamey Allen Holweger, was found laying in the front door entryway and was later pronounced dead.

SWAT Team Intervention

According to newly released court documents, the Grand Forks SWAT team made several attempts to safely apprehend Larson. After receiving no response from Larson, they resorted to firing gas canisters and using a BearCat vehicle to breach the exterior walls of the home. Larson retaliated by firing shots from a handgun at the SWAT vehicle, fortunately without causing any injuries.

Standoff Resolution

After a tense standoff, Larson eventually emerged from the home wearing a bathrobe. Despite being ordered to raise his hands, Larson reached for his pocket, prompting law enforcement to take action. Sergeant Ryan Wadlow fired a round from his AR-15, striking Larson in the back. Another deputy also fired a non-lethal round at Larson. The suspect was then taken into custody.

Eye-Witness Account

During the investigation, Larson’s mother revealed crucial details about the incident. She disclosed that she owned a handgun stored in her bedroom closet. When Holweger visited the home to drop off a dog, Larson emerged from a back bedroom and fired shots in the direction of his mother and Holweger. The woman managed to flee and call 911 from a neighbour’s house.

Search Warrant Discovery

Following the incident, a search warrant was executed inside the home, revealing Holweger’s body behind the front door. Shell casings were found at the front entryway and in a back bedroom, believed to be from the shots fired at the BearCat. Larson now faces charges of murder, attempted murder, and reckless endangerment. His first court appearance was conducted from his hospital bed, with bond set at $1 million.
